絮凝剂PAC处理水体中含氮化合物的效果

摘  要:
选择絮凝剂聚合氯化铝(PAC)为研究对象,研究了通过絮凝及降解作用去除水环境中的亚硝基氮、氨氮、总凯氏氮的规律和效果,并确定了絮凝沉淀的最佳工艺参数.研究结果表明,当PAC的投加量为40mg/L时,硝基氮的去除率达到30.71%,亚硝基氮的去除率为77.27%,氨氮的去除率为37.5%,总氮(TKN)的去除率为40%.
译  名:
The Effect of Nitrogen Compounds Removal with PAC in Water Treatment
摘  要:
This paper mainly choose the flocculating agent polyaluminium chloride(PAC) as the research object,through the flocculation of nitrocellulose nitrogen,nitroso nitrogen,ammonia nitrogen,total kjeldahl nitrogen in water supply,and determine the optimal flocculation scheme.The researches of the experimental results show that while the concentration of PAC reached 40mg/L,the corresponding removal value of nitrate reaches 30.71%,the corresponding removal rate of nitrite is 77.27%,the removal of ammonia nitrogen is 37.5%,and the removal rate of TKN is 40%.
